What is the function of soft light of oppo u3?
Hello, soft light refers to the photographic light with soft light and no obvious shadow, which is suitable for reflecting the shape and color of objects and gives people a soft and delicate feeling. You can soften the light of the flash to make the photos look more natural. Its principle is to transform the direct light of rigid flash into soft diffuse light through high-temperature resistant translucent plastic, eliminate annoying high points on subjects such as portraits, and make your photos as beautiful and natural as those taken in a photo studio.
